Bitcoin L2 network gets upgrade support

Binance made an announcement on April 29 regarding the support for Stacks’ network upgrade and hard fork. The good news for STX traders was that the upgrade would not affect token trading, nor would it create new tokens.

However, it is worth noting that the Bitcoin L2 upgrade was set to occur at a specific block height of 787,651. However, withdrawals were to be suspended at the block height of 787,645. At the time of writing, the blockchain height was 787,621, according to blockchain.com.

The Stacks network operates with a unique design philosophy that prioritizes true decentralization. This innovative solution enables the execution of smart contracts and dApps on the Bitcoin network without intermediaries, leading to a more streamlined and secure process.

The approach, known as “layer-2” scaling, also enables developers to build additional features and functionality on top of the existing Bitcoin infrastructure without requiring changes to the underlying protocol.

Status of Bitcoin and Stacks TVL

The emergence of solutions such as Stacks that enable smart contract functionality on the Bitcoin network is driving an increase in Total Value Locked (TVL) of the network.

At the time of writing, DefiLlama data showed that Bitcoin’s TVL reached $201.44 million, with an upward trend indicating positive growth.

Source: DefiLlama

However, a closer look at the TVL of Stacks revealed a less positive trend than Bitcoin. At the time of writing, the TVL of Stacks was $21.57 million, with a noticeable downward trend.
